☐ Key ceremony step 7 — Quillbus broker upgrade. Before we flip traffic to the v4 Quillbus nodes at Wednesday's sync, two keyholders need to be in the room to re-arm the broker's signing keystore. Takes five minutes, tops. Once both have signed off on the checklist, the keystore prompt accepts the recovery passphrase noted directly beneath this item.

strongbox words: ulawyn-holir-druion-druox-sorvan-weneth

Subject: FD-leak hunt cut-over — done!

Hi all,

Quick wrap-up on the Lanternfish cut-over. The leaked file descriptors turned out to be unclosed sockets in the retry path — every failed upstream call left one behind. We shipped the fix Tuesday night and FD counts have been flat since. New folks: the graphs in the ops dashboard are worth bookmarking, the leak was obvious in hindsight. The service now runs with the following settings.

config for bahop-baduf:
[kasion]
team = lamath
access_code = ac_d807e5
host = kasion.paliqcloud.corp
port = 4000
owner = julix.tamvan
peer = frair.qorvelsoft.local

# Loyalty Programme Overhaul — Managers Only

Audience: sales leads.

The Crestmark Rewards scheme is being replaced by the tiered Orbita programme in Q3. Key changes: points expire after 18 months, redemption moves in-app, and top-tier members get early access to the Fenwick product line. Do not brief customers yet. Migration tooling ships next month; training for Harlowe and Densbury branches follows. Legacy points convert at 0.8x. Objections go through your regional manager. The confidential business context is appended directly below.

board note of kadug-tawig: Only 5 of the 100 pilot accounts renewed Oliath, so a churn review is set for April 15.